The Northview Chiefs suffered their biggest loss yet this season on Thursday. They had to suffer through a rough 77-43 loss at the hands of Lighthouse Private Christian Academy. Northview has struggled against Lighthouse Private Christian Academy recently, as their contest on Thursday was their third consecutive lost matchup.
Northview lost despite a true team effort on the offense, the best among them being Luke Diamond, who scored 17 points. The team also got some help courtesy of AUSTIN DONSFORD, who scored 12 points.
Lighthouse Private Christian Academy found their leader in underclassman Pedro Cabrini, who scored 11 points along with six rebounds and five steals. As a matter of fact, that's the most points Cabrini has scored all season. Arthur Casagrande was another key contributor, scoring 13 points along with two steals.
Northview has not been sharp recently, as they've lost four of their last five matchups, which put a noticeable dent in their 3-9 record this season. As for Lighthouse Private Christian Academy, they have been performing well recently as they've won seven of their last nine matches, which provided a massive bump to their 12-9 record this season.
